Abstract

A protectively coated superalloy has improved oxidation, corrosion, and wear resistance at elevated temperatures. The protective coating is a MCrAlY type alloy having a carbon content of 0.6 to 11 percent and is characterized in a preferred embodiment by having a carbon bearing matrix containing metal carbides of 1-2 microns mean size and chromium carbides of less than 12 microns. The coating is produced in plasma spraying a mixture of MCrAlY and CR3C2 powders to form a coating having both fine carbides and coarser Cr3C2 carbides in an MCrAlY matrix. Heat treatment at 1080 DEG C after coating bonds the substrate and coating and forms further fine carbides.
